It's hard to believe that it's already been two years since Lauren Conrad walked down the aisle.

It felt like just yesterday that we were celebrating the blushing bride's picture-perfect nuptials to then-boyfriend William Tell, but time really does fly, because today marks the couple's second wedding anniversary. Conrad took to Instagram to share a photo that looks like it was taken straight from your wedding Pinterest board (just because it's private doesn't mean we don't know it exists) in honor of the big day.

"Celebrating 2 wonderful years with my love today," she captioned the picture, which shows the then-newly pronounced husband-and-wife sealing the deal with a sweet kiss at the altar.

Conrad stunned (obvs) in a custom gown by American designers Mark Badgley and James Mischka for her special day, while her 10 (!) bridesmaids wore different styles from Conrad's Paper Crown Bridesmaids collection. "I sent them all the different shapes and let them pick from two colors," Conrad revealed to Martha Stewart Weddings. "I don't mind if there are a few girls in the same dress, or if people are all in different ones. It's too difficult to take a group of girls and put them in the same color and silhouette; everyone has their own style."

The reality star turned entrepreneur was introduced to Tell via mutual friends on Valentine's Day in 2012. And when it came to knowing that ex-Something Corporate rocker was the one, Conrad previously told Cosmopolitan, "William hates it when I say this, but he really is a very nice guy, and when you meet a nice guy who also manages to keep your interest, that is the dream. If you're going to settle down, it should be with someone you can't stop thinking about."
